## Checkout load testing — quick context for eng sync

We load test the Quickbasket checkout flow every Thursday using the Hammerline harness at 3x peak traffic. Results land in the perf dashboard by Friday morning. Synthetic orders are flagged and purged nightly. The harness writes run metadata to the results database using the connection string below.

warehouse DSN: cockroachdb://holvan_svc:viOKuRy@db-3e1a.plorvaforge.corp:5432/istius

For external plugin authors: if your plugin registers custom edge types via the Trellis hook API, the Mapwright visualizer currently renders them with the default "runtime" style and drops your tooltip metadata. Cause: the edge-type registry is read before plugin initialization completes, so late registrations are silently ignored. Workaround until the fix lands — register edge types in your plugin's `preload` phase rather than `activate`. A patched build is available; its trace token is noted below.

session token of kahag-bawip = htk6_729d08

Handover Note — Joint Venture Proposal with Orvane Systems

Dear Priya, as agreed, I am transferring ownership of the Orvane Systems joint venture file. The draft term sheet proposes a 60/40 split, shared tooling at their Westmoor site, and a three-year exclusivity clause that our counsel considers too broad. Branch managers should continue business as usual and avoid commitments referencing the venture. I have annotated every open question in the file. The point requiring strict discretion appears immediately below.

confidential, yafof-tawef: The finance team signed off on a budget of $34.3 million for Project Zorox. The renewal with Aldethax Freight closes at $12.7 million a year, 10 percent below the last contract.